KMB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review

1,634 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Kimberly-Clark (KMB)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$33.9B — up 9.7% from $31B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 134 funds opened new KMB positions and 80 closed out — a net gain of 54 holders — while 609 added to existing stakes and 599 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, adding an estimated $166M. The largest seller was CFS Investment Advisory Services, cutting an estimated $182M.
